About 102 Frances Road

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

102 Frances Road is a mid-terrace house in Kings Norton, Birmingham, Birmingham (B30 3DX). It has a recorded floor area of 72 m² (around 775 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1900-1929 and council tax band B. The latest certificate (June 2024) shows a C (score 74). When first surveyed in September 2023 the rating was E,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and window efficiency went from Poor to Good. The recommended improvements would push it to B (score 87).

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 79% of similar EPCs). Across 2023–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.5%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£198,000 is 46.7%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£174/sq ft) was about 15.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Sold November 2023 for £135,000.
